Roofing Scope of Work
I. General Notes
A. The Scope of Work shall include the Main House and Carriage House sloped standing
seam roofs and the Main House flat EPDM upper roof. Flat seam soldered roofs on the
main residence are specifically excluded.
B. The existing sloped standing seam roofing and EPDM roofing system is to be removed to
the roof deck.
C. Contractor to conduct spot inspection of existing roof deck and consult Architect if any
areas are insufficient for reuse.
D. Contractor to consult Architect if roof crickets are of insufficient size to provide proper
drainage.
E. Roof venting conditions and details are to be verified in field.
II. EPDM Roof (at Main House upper roof)
A. System: Elevate 90 mil RubberGard EPDM Platinum Membrane adhered directly to
tapered insulation and cover board with adhesive and all required flashings, trims, seams,
and the like. Install per manufacturer's instructions.
1. Adhesive: EPDM Bonding Adhesive BA-2004(T) applied per manufacturer's
specifications.
2. Seaming: Elevate EPDM QuickSeam Splice Tape and/or Flashing installed per
manufacturer's instructions.
3. Accessories: Provide all materials, flashing, sealants and fasteners per
manufacturer recommended installation of EPDM membrane roofing and
standing seam copper roofing integration.
B. Installation and Project Conditions:
1. Substrate shall be dry, clean, and free of debris, oil, or grease at time of
installation.
2. Any gaps in substrate larger than 1/4" shall be filled with rigid insulation or
similar materials approved by the Architect prior to installation.
3. EPDM roofing shall be fully installed at each location in a single work day.
Roofing shall not be left partially installed overnight.
4. Cross slope seams shall be shingled with upslope membrane lapping over
downslope membrane.
5. Any copper surfaces to be adhered to with splice tape shall be scrubbed with
acetone prior to installation.
C. Warranty:
1. 30 year, 90 mph wind resistance. No hail warranty required.

III. Copper Standing Seam Roofing (at Main House & Carriage House sloped roofs)
A. Underlayment:
1. HT ice and water shield (Grace or eq.) at eaves, rakes, valleys, hips, slope
transitions and wall intersections. Extend HT ice and water shield at eaves 36”
from outside face of exterior wall. At eaves, install a partial undercourse beneath
drip edge (see B below) and then shingle first full course 4” over drip edge. At
rakes, install drip edge over ice and water shield.
2. Dupont Tyvek "Protec 160" synthetic roof underlayment or approved HT equal.
Install horizontally at all locations not covered by ice and water shield. Lap each
successive course 26". End lap 6". Fasten to decking with 1" #12 stainless steel
cap nails @ all marked locations on underlayment.
B. Drip Edge: 16 oz. copper drip edge shall have a 5" horizontal flange laid between
undercourse and first course of underlayment. Flange shall project 1" beyond edge of
roof decking and be returned with a 1" hem. Fasten horizontal flange to decking with 3/4"
#11 copper nails @ 3" o.c.. Stagger nails between 1" and 2" off back edge of horizontal
flange.
C. Flashing:
1. Valley Flashing: 16 oz. copper valley flashing shall be open, with a minimum
exposed surface of 6" on each leg and a minimum 6" overlap with adjacent roof
pans. Flashing shall be secured with cleats at 12" o.c.. Ends of roof pans shall be
secured with a continuous copper lock strip soldered to valley flashing.
2. Hip & Ridge Flashing: Hips and ridges to be fully seamed. Fold standing seams
of roof pans over flat 6" before hip. Do not use ridge or hip caps unless required
for venting.
3. Remove stucco to 8” minimum above roof deck at all chimneys and dormer
walls. Extend continuous copper flashing up sides of walls and chimneys.
Counterflash with ice and water shield at dormer walls. Drive top edge of
flashing into mortar joints with lead wedges at chimneys. New stucco to be
installed over flashing. Paint entire face of any section where stucco is removed
to provide a uniform finish.
D. Cleats: Copper pans shall be fixed to roof deck with 16 oz. copper cleats placed at 12"o.c.
on flat panels. Cleats shall be expansion type and shall be fastened to roof deck with 1-
1/4" #10 copper nails. Fold end of cleat foot over top of nail heads.
E. Pans: Copper pans shall be 16 oz. copper. Layout spacing between seams shall not
exceed 18" in width. Adjacent panels shall be mechanically seamed together in a double-
locked, 1-1/2" tall standing seam over cleats (see D above). Non-mechanically seamed
systems will be rejected. All pans shall be continuous.
IV. Gutters and Leaders
A. Gutters: 6" half-round single bead 18 oz. copper gutters fastened to roof deck with copper
rival straps @ 24" o.c.. Fasten straps to roof deck with #10 copper screws. Provide
copper mesh leaf guard at top of gutter.
B. Leaders: 5" round 16 oz. copper. Secure each leader to wall with (3) 64 oz. copper flush
mount brackets screwed to wall.
V. Snow Guards
A. Standing Seam Roof: Berger # 1 Shoe Bronze Snow Guard. Install in (2) to (3) rows as at
locations to be determined. First row shall be 24" horizontal from eave or at line of wall
or beam below, whichever is greater. Successive rows shall be placed 24" o.c. horizontal.
Install guards on every other seam in each row and stagger placement from row to row.
